Operational Environments: Where the LTM10C042 Excels

The engineering cornerstones of the LTM10C042 are validated for deployment in settings where consumer-grade displays would falter. Its robust construction and thermal tolerance make it a suitable candidate for a range of controlled and uncontrolled environments.

  • Industrial Automation: The module's specified resistance to vibration and shock ensures stable operation when integrated into control panels on manufacturing floors, near heavy machinery, or in automated sorting systems.
  • In-Vehicle and Mobile Equipment: For logistics terminals, agricultural machinery, or specialty vehicles, the display's ability to withstand mechanical stress and function across a broad temperature spectrum is a significant asset for data logging and control interfaces.
  • Test and Measurement Instruments: In laboratory or field-based diagnostic equipment, the clear, anti-glare VGA interface provides unambiguous data presentation, which is essential for accurate readings and analysis.

Engineering for Uptime: A Closer Look at the LTM10C042's Build

The technical specifications of the LTM10C042 translate directly into real-world resilience. The panel is constructed using a-Si TFT (Amorphous Silicon) technology, a mature and reliable foundation for industrial displays. Two key parameters underscore its robust design:

  • Operating Temperature Range: The ability to function from -10°C to +70°C allows for deployment in environments without stringent climate control, from cold storage facilities to sun-exposed operator cabs, reducing the need for auxiliary heating or cooling systems.
  • Shock Resistance: A specified tolerance of 50 G (490 m/s²) provides a high degree of confidence in the module's survivability during accidental impacts or in applications with high levels of mechanical jarring. To put this in perspective, a 50G shock rating is analogous to a device surviving a sudden, sharp impact, ensuring the display remains functional after unexpected events in a dynamic workspace.

What is the benefit of its integrated inverter? The built-in CCFL backlight and its associated inverter simplify the mechanical and electrical integration process, reducing cabling complexity and eliminating a common point of potential failure, thereby enhancing the overall system's robustness.

LTM10C042 Core Specifications for System Integration

The following parameters are essential for design and integration evaluations. For a comprehensive list of specifications, please request the full LTM10C042 datasheet.

Parameter Specification
Screen Size 10.4 inch (26 cm) diagonal
Resolution 640(H) x 480(V) pixels (VGA)
Active Area 211.2(H) x 158.4(V) mm
Pixel Pitch 0.330(H) x 0.330(V) mm
Operating Temperature -10°C to +70°C
Shock Resistance 50G (490 m/s²)
